Transaction ec54f8c01a95b9cd67f04867a3a8b31ed25059c813870286d6c04a559f0ba359
1 Input
1 Output
-
ec54f8c01a95b9cd67f04867a3a8b31ed25059c813870286d6c04a559f0ba359:0
- value
- 31121352
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 4e340d302f10e1f69214d7f07c6295d172eeca71 OP_EQUALVERIFY OP_CHECKSIG
- address
- 188W4ZoUp3gWQKmu1WybuQPXQTYoG42PCw